One of the PSP’s key strengths was its diverse library. Action, RPG, strategy, and rhythm games all found a home on the handheld system. Titles like Patapon 2 combined rhythm and strategy into a unique portable experience, while Tactics Ogre: Let Us Cling Together offered deep tactical gameplay. This diversity ensured that every player could find something enjoyable, making the PSP a versatile gaming platform.

Story-driven gameplay was another highlight of PSP games.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II and Persona 3 Portable provided emotionally engaging narratives with branching choices and character development. These portable titles proved that handheld systems could tell complex stories comparable to console PlayStation games, earning them a place among the best games of their era.

Gameplay innovation also defined the PSP experience. Developers optimized mechanics for portable play, designing shorter missions, quick-save options, and accessible controls. At the same time, longer adventures were available for dedicated players. This combination of accessibility and depth ensured that PSP games remained engaging and enjoyable for all types of gamers.

Technical excellence enhanced the immersive experience. The PSP offered detailed graphics, smooth animations, and impressive sound design, pushing the limits of handheld hardware. Games like God of War: Chains of Olympus demonstrated that portable titles could provide cinematic and visually impressive experiences similar to those found on home consoles.

Multiplayer expanded the PSP’s appeal. Ad-hoc connections enabled local co-op and competitive play, creating social experiences that encouraged collaboration and friendly rivalry. Popular games like Monster Hunter Freedom Unite became community-driven phenomena because of these multiplayer features.
